My passion for songwriting spans back into my teen years, when I penned break-up ballads for relationships I’d never experienced. After my life was turned upside-down by disability, I discovered a new source of inspiration for my creativity, pouring my heart and soul into songs about the disability experience. Sometimes heart-wrenching, sometimes sassy, always honest, these songs speak to a group that often does not get a voice.

The confidence was another thing. Years of illness had worn away the strength of my voice, and I had to sing daily to gain it back. I became a regular fixture busking in front of the local grocery store and playing music at local markets, getting used to a live audience, and slowly introducing the many songs I was writing behind the scenes.

In 2023, I began the journey of sharing those songs with the world. Some I recorded at home, in all their rough-hewn glory. Some I recorded at EMG Music Hub, a Mid North Coast studio. They resonated with audiences at home, those voiceless groups hearing their voices in song.

I am now working with Pluto Inclusive Entertainment. We’ve produced one single, the liberating confidence anthem ‘Wheelchair Babe’, and will hopefully be working on more new music in 2025. I’ll be looking for opportunities to get back into live performance – singing all my own songs this time.
